Favorite School Supplies
Store 3 favorite supplies you use most often (e.g., Pencil, Calculator, Notebook).
Each supply has a durability or usefulness rating (e.g., 10, 8, 9).
Calculate the average usefulness of your supplies using arithmetic operators.
Best Achievement
Store:
Name of the award (e.g., “Math Genius”, “Perfect Attendance”)
Points earned
Year received
Calculate total points from achievements using addition.
Best Friend Info
Store:
Name
Favorite subject
Grade in that subject
Level in school (e.g., 4th Grade, 5th Grade)
Compare your grade with your friend’s grade to see who is ahead.
Recent Test Scores
Store the last 5 test scores in a list.
Calculate the average score and highest score using operators.
